[carve-out 2/9] Evict k9-svc/ implementations → k9-ecosystem; dedupe k9-svc/actions/validate → k9-validate-action #491

Description

@hyperpolymath

Child of #479. k9-svc/ is 1,915 files / 13MB and contradicts its own published site copy ("Implementations and CI live in the k9-ecosystem hub; the normative spec is in standards" — site/index.md, site/spec.md).

Stays: SPEC.adoc, SPEC.adoc.invariants.md, GUIDE.adoc, TESTING.adoc (conformance-relevant parts), security analyses, IANA media-type application doc.
Moves to hyperpolymath/k9-ecosystem: bindings/ (~5.4M), editors/ (~1.8M), pandoc/ (~1.8M), lsp/, tools/, k9-scan/, k9-sign/, site/, showcase/, packaging/, benchmarks/, mime/, receipt/, must/, Containerfile, compose.yaml, guix.scm.
Deleted here (exists upstream): k9-svc/actions/validate/ — a vendored copy of hyperpolymath/k9-validate-action (its in-tree SECURITY.md names the other repo as its identity). Two copies of an executable CI action is a supply-chain hazard.

Same mechanics as #490: subtree-split for history, registry regen in the same PR, --check green, mass-deletion marker if a guard exists, SPDX/licence content untouched (flag-only rule). Turn SPEC.adoc.invariants.md + the k9-coordination test vectors into a language-neutral conformance suite as the follow-up that makes this spec evidenced.
